Gene Robertson

April 21, 1930 — March 25, 2016

Gene was born in Lubbock on April 21, 1930 to Acie and Grace Hermon. He was raised in California. After graduating High School he proudly served in the United States Navy. On January 1, 1957 he married LaVaughn Vickery in Andrews. Gene worked in the oil field and at a G.M. Plant before moving to Amarillo in 1972. After moving to Amarillo, He worked in the Auto Body Repair Industry for many years and owned Gene Robertson Auto Body. He was a private pilot and enjoyed building model airplanes and cars during his spare time. Gene loved to cook for family and friends and spend time with his kids. He loved his Lord with all of his heart. He will be deeply missed.
